dc.description.abstractEn el artículo se presenta el diseño y comprobación experimental de una antena de patrón conmutado con SLL reducido, conformada por un arreglo lineal de antenas acopladas por abertura de 1x6 elementos y alimentada por una matriz Butler 4x6 de área reducida, para la banda ISM (2.45GHz). La antena es diseñada y fabricada en tecnología Microstrip multicapa, compacta, con espesor total de 62 milésimas de pulgada y con capacidad para conmutar 4 haces.spa

dc.description.abstractenglishIn this paper the design and experimental verification of aswitched beam antenna with low SLL, formed by an aperture-coupled linear array antenna 1 × 6 elements and fedby a 4 × 6 reduced Butler matrix for the SIM (Industrial,Scientific and Medical) band in 2.45 GHz is presented.The antenna was designed and manufactured domesticallywith a compact multilayer microstrip technology, totalthickness of 62 mil, and the ability to switch 4 beams.eng
